Types of Sustainable Crypto Wallets

Sustainable crypto wallets come in many forms, ranging from hardware to mobile. Cold storage, such as a physical device like a USB drive that stores your private keys offline, is the most secure type of wallet. Paper wallets are also an option, which are basically documents that contain printouts of your public and private keys. These can be stored in a safe or safety deposit box for additional security if desired. Mobile wallets offer convenience but have less security since they are connected to the internet and vulnerable to attack. Avoiding Common Crypto Wallet Scams

It is essential to do due diligence when selecting a sustainable crypto wallet, as there are numerous cybercriminals out there who may try to scam users. To prevent becoming a victim of fraud, it is important to understand how crypto wallet scams work and be aware of the common types of scams used in the industry.

The following table outlines some common scams that target crypto wallets:

Scam Type Description How To Protect Yourself
Identity Theft Stealing personal information, such as social security numbers or email addresses, with the intent of using this data for financial gain. Be sure to only input your personal information into secure websites and avoid clicking links from suspicious emails. Check your financial accounts regularly for suspicious activity.
Phishing Scams Criminals use fake websites or emails to trick victims into entering their credentials into fraudulent sites and then steal their coins. Never click on links in emails that come from unknown sources – even if they appear legitimate! Always look closely at website URLs before entering any sensitive information. If you question its authenticity, contact customer service directly through an official source like their website or verified Twitter account.
